Output 63f94745cf567a1e7ff33481036b4e1125f016ad072db5eb67d794d7432c598b:3

value
2053779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0ff1e70d4d40d6c8aecfdf457abfe0aa9634e4 OP_EQUAL
address
3HHWaDiUHkKQVDPED9Ekm22dVJP5Jn1Rdp
transaction
63f94745cf567a1e7ff33481036b4e1125f016ad072db5eb67d794d7432c598b
spent
true